Subject
insulin storage

Question
how long can insulin stay out of a fridge without any affect on the product and at what tempeture

Answer

Insulin does not work well when it is kept for too long or is exposed to extreme temperatures. If you buy several bottles of insulin at once, keep the unopened ones in your refrigerator. (Do not put them in the freezer. Insulin clumps at temperatures below 36F.) Before you open a new bottle, check the date printed on it. If it is more than a month past that date, don't use the insulin -- it is too old.

If you use up a whole insulin bottle in a month or less, keep the bottle you are currently using at room temperature. It will stay fresh for up to month without refrigeration, as long as its temperature stays under 86F. If you would rather keep all insulin in the refrigerator, make sure to warm up the insulin before injecting it. Cold insulin can make the shot uncomfortable.

Subject
car seat lift

Question
Is there anything that could be used in a car seat to raise the level of the seating to assist an elderly person getting in and out of the car.

Answer

The lifting cushion is the truly portable solution for those with mobility requirements.  This manual lifting cushion folds flat for easy portability.  Works on most armchairs, and sofa’s (next to an armrest).  The lifting cushion also works well inside vehicles with sufficient head room such as SUVs or vans. It assists those who are living with arthritis and various other joint ailments to lower and rise with greater ease from a seated position.  Please take a look at the following options Lifting Cushion 200-300 lbs Lift - Item 3EPUUPL or Lifting Cushion 95-220 lbs Lift - Item 1EPUUPL.  For any other questions, please call us toll free at 877-706-4480.
